Mike Wallace has died at the age of 93. This was the man who conducted some of the most-watchable interviews with the great and good for more than 40 years on 60 Minutes.

Wallace had quite the career. In the 1940s and 1950s he appeared on TV and radio doing all manner of things, culminating in The Mike Wallace Interview on ABC. He was a natural fit for 60 Minutes when it debuted in the 1960s.

He stayed on CBS and on 60 Minutes until 2008, interviewing famous people for 40-plus years. He was known for not holding back from asking the hard questions, conducting what some called interrogations rather than interviews.

Wallace is survived by his wife, a son, and two stepchildren. He will be sorely missed by anyone who liked to see powerful people getting cross-examined without mercy.
